Blue map of The Bahamas

THE BAHAMAS

50 miles to the east of Florida's coastline lies the closest of 700 islands in The Commonwealth of The Bahamas.

Missionary Flights has been flying missionaries and their cargo to The Bahamas even before MFI "began" in 1964. Today, MFI continues to fly to islands throughout The Bahamas, but missionaries seeking to fly there with Missionary Flights should first make contact with the office regarding those plans.

The Pilots and Mechanics at Missionary Flights must raise their own support in order to serve on staff. This keeps the cost of travel down for our affiliated missionaries. Read the stories of the two below or go to our staff page to see our complete staff list.
